Greek Tourism Minister to Visit Tunisia in 2017
At the invitation of the Tunisian Tourism Minister Selma Elloumi Rekik, Greek Tourism Minister Elena Kountoura will carry out a visit to Tunisia in 2017.
Greece and Tunisia have signed a tourism cooperation agreement, which among other things, includes the organization of the 3rd Session of the Joint Committee on tourism. The session will be scheduled to coincide with Minister Kountoura’s visit to the country.
Minister Kountoura agreed to visit Tunisia during her recent meeting in Athens with the Ambassador of Tunisia to Greece, Dr. Lassaad Mhirsi, who extended the invitation on behalf of the Tunisian Minister for her to make an official visit.
During the meeting, the Ambassador of Tunisia also requested for Greece to share its expertise with Tunisia on issues regarding the training of human resources in the tourism sector.
Kountoura also met with the Ambassador of Turkey to Greece, Yasar Halit Cevik, with whom she discussed issues of bilateral tourism relations.
